The students in Mrs. Hook's science class had fun learning about the Rock Cycle using candy. They weathered three igneous rocks (airheads), turning them into sediment. That sediment then was dropped in layers and compacted, forming a sedimentary rock. Then the fun began...they students applied great pressure to the sedimentary rock and turned it into a metamorphic rock...which they could then enjoy as a tasty treat.

BHASD students had the exciting opportunity to line the escort route for The Wall That Heals. Our students waved flags and cheered as the convoy drove through Topton this afternoon. Our Sophomore class at the High School will visit the Wall later this week to coincide with their studies of the Vietnam War.
